    Here is another from Bosque Del Apache WR. I like that the eye is just beyond the shadows of the wing. Some may not like the shadow, but I like the pose too much to pass it up.

    A1
    200-600mm
    shot at 600mm
    1/5000 at f/6.3
    ISO 800
